Abstract
Work investigated the integration and characterisation of a synthetic thickener, formulated by polymerisation of Acrylic acid, Acrylonitrile, and Acrylamide.
Characterisation of the thickener confirmed with Fourier Transform Infrared spectral data, rheology and viscosity. The formulated thickener was utilized for preparation of reactive printing paste in different concentrations; printed on cotton, same procedure was undertaken for the study with guar gum and sodium alginate.
The characteristics of prints such as K/S value, strength, fastness to washing, dry/wet rubbing, and light were assessed.
The highest K/S value and excellent fastness properties were found in the samples, which were printed using formulated polymer.
